Ticket: FAC-REQ — First-Aid Room, Bramlow Building, Ground Floor. Issue: new starters unable to locate or access the first-aid room during induction week. Room is beside the east stairwell, marked with a green cross decal. Contains defibrillator, eyewash station, and stocked cabinet. Do not remove supplies without logging use in the wall binder. Room stays locked outside business hours per safety policy. Access requires the standard staff door-pass. New starters should use the code below until permanent badges are issued.

door code, kagaf-bagep: bdg-DYBRCA-77705423

## Releases

Thumbworks queue releases ship weekly. Deploy order: drain the Sorrel consumers, push the new worker image, re-enable intake. If jobs back up past 10k, page secondary on-call. Do not roll back mid-drain; let the queue empty first. All worker images are signed; the deploy agent rejects unsigned or mismatched builds, which surfaces as an immediate crash loop. If you see that, confirm the image was signed with the current release key. That key is as follows.

deploy key for kagup-bawig: bky9_ZMq28eTw9

When reviewing changes to the Quillbox formula sandbox, verify that user-supplied expressions are parsed in the restricted interpreter, never evaluated directly. Confirm the allowlist of functions is unchanged, memory caps remain at the documented limit, and timeouts abort cleanly without leaking worker state. Any deviation requires sign-off from the sandbox owner. Reference the build token below in your review comments.

build token for tawif-bahip: htk31_68bba16e1afabfef4ecc69408c06f16

Scope: the Breadline recipe-scaling calculator, customer-facing. If scaled quantities look wrong, check the unit-conversion table first — most bugs live there. Do not edit conversion factors in prod; change them in the Oatfield staging config and promote. Rollbacks take about five minutes. Current production deployment is identified by the token below.

build token for tajeg-bajep: htk14_409ba9df6b8acb